Bond seals deal with Coca-Cola for Quantum of Solace

Bond sidles up to the bar, asks the bartender for a drink and downs it in one. Is he getting drunk? Nope, he’s getting gassy, as Bond is set to swap his trademark vodka martinis for fizzy drinks as part of a new deal between the famous super-spy franchise and Coca-Cola. Bond is known for his love of brands, whether it is Sony Ericsson phones or Aston Martin cars and so this new union with the carbonated drinks giant is no great surprise. However, it will be interesting to see if in his much-hyped next adventure, Quantum of Solace he will actually ditch his “shaken, not stirred” tipple to glug cola. Not quite the look he was going for, but he could probably serve Queen and Country by belching the national anthem. Just a thought.

The details of the deal are this: Coca-Cola Zero, dubbed “Bloke Coke” will re-brand as Zero Zero 7 for the duration of Bond’s marketing campaign for Quantum of Solace, due out in the UK on 31st October. There will be limited-edition black bottles, on-pack promotions and a global ad campaign all representing Bond’s newfound “edginess”. It’s the first marketing partnership for the brand which launched in 2006 and is reported to be worth £5.5 million.

It’s big news for Coca-Cola Zero, a brand that had previously been more low-key with the likes of Cheryl Cole pimping it out. And it’s a bold step for the long-running franchise, possibly inviting more criticisms of overt product placement if Coke Zero crops up too often during the onscreen action. But more importantly, can you see Bond chugging on some “Bloke Coke” as he kicks the crap out of some naughty terrorist?
